Overview:
With development of both open source and proprietary source code projects going on at the same time, Intel needed to assure that all projects used open source and proprietary code in a manner that matched customer usage expectations.



Read this case study to see how Intel reduced software rework and mitigated business risk by using Black Duck™ Protex to validate that open source, 3rd party and internal software usage strictly adhered to Intel’s software licensing policies.
